Skip to main content

prompt.png Outil Invite

Exigences relatives au rôle d'utilisateur

Rôle d'utilisateur*

Accès aux outils/fonctionnalités

Utilisateur complet

Utilisateur de base

X

*S'applique aux clients Alteryx OneÉditions Professional et Enterprise sur les versions 2025.1 et ultérieures de Designer.

Utilisez l'outil Invite pour envoyer des invites à un grand modèle de langage (LLM), puis recevez la réponse du modèle sous forme de sortie. Vous pouvez également configurer les paramètres LLM pour ajuster la sortie du modèle.

Composants de l'outil

L'outil Invite dispose de 3 ancrages (2 entrées et 1 sortie) :

  • Ancrage d'entrée M : (facultatif) utilisez l'ancrage d'entrée M pour connecter les paramètres de connexion du modèle à partir de llm_override_icon.png Outil Remplacement de LLM. Vous pouvez également configurer une connexion dans cet outil.

  • Ancrage d'entrée D : (facultatif) utilisez l'ancrage d'entrée D pour vous connecter aux données que vous souhaitez ajouter à votre invite. L'outil Invite accepte les types de données standard (par exemple, String, Numeric et DateTime) en plus des données Blob provenant de l' Blob Input Tool Icon Outil Entrée Blob.

  • Ancrage de sortie : utilisez l'ancrage de sortie pour transférer la réponse du modèle en aval.

Configuration de l'outil

Connexion au service de modèle IA dans Alteryx One

Si vous n'utilisez pas l'outil Remplacement de LLM pour fournir les paramètres de connexion du modèle à l'outil Invite, vous devez configurer une connexion au service de modèle IA dans Alteryx One.

Pour la première configuration de l'outil Invite, créez un lien Alteryx vers votre espace de travail Alteryx One. En vous connectant à Designer via Alteryx One, vous devriez voir une connexion déjà configurée pour cet espace de travail.

Connexion LLM

Important

Avant de pouvoir sélectionner un LLM, un doit créer une connexion LLM dans Alteryx One.

  1. Utilisez la liste déroulante Fournisseur LLM pour sélectionner le fournisseur que vous souhaitez utiliser dans votre workflow. Si vous avez connecté l'outil Remplacement de LLM, cette option est désactivée.

  2. Utilisez la liste déroulante Sélectionner un modèle pour sélectionner un modèle disponible auprès de votre fournisseur LLM. Si vous avez connecté l'outil Remplacement de LLM et sélectionné un modèle spécifique, cette option est désactivée.

Paramètres des invites

Utilisez la section Paramètres des invites pour composer votre invite et configurer les colonnes de données associées à l'invite et à la réponse.

  1. Saisissez votre invite dans le champ Modèle d'invite. Pour obtenir une estimation du nombre de jetons de votre invite, consultez le Nombre de jetons au bas du champ Modèle d'invite. Le nombre de jetons ne tient pas compte des jetons supplémentaires qui pourraient provenir des colonnes de données insérées.

  2. Incluez les données en amont dans votre invite pour une analyse plus avancée. L'outil Invite crée une nouvelle invite pour chaque ligne de vos données entrantes. L'outil envoie ensuite une requête LLM pour chacune de ces lignes.

    1. Pour insérer une colonne d'entrée de données, vous pouvez…

      1. Saisir un crochet ouvrant ([) dans le champ de texte pour accéder au menu de sélection de colonne. Vous pouvez également saisir le nom de la colonne entre crochets ([]).

      2. Sélectionnez une colonne dans la liste déroulante Insérer un champ.

    2. Pour joindre des données non structurées, telles que des fichiers image ou PDF, sélectionnez la colonne qui contient les données non structurées dans la liste déroulante Joindre des colonnes non textuelles. Utilisez un Blob Input Tool Icon Outil Entrée Blob pour intégrer vos images et vos fichiers PDF dans votre workflow.

      Note

      La prise en charge des données non structurées, telles que les images et les PDF, dépend de votre fournisseur LLM et du modèle que vous sélectionnez. Consultez la documentation de votre fournisseur LLM pour plus de détails sur les types de données non structurées ou multimodales pris en charge.

  3. Saisissez le Nom de la colonne de réponse. Cette colonne contient la réponse LLM à votre invite.

  4. Exécutez le workflow. 

Prompt Builder

Utilisez Prompt Builder pour tester rapidement différentes invites et configurations de modèle. Vous pouvez ensuite comparer les résultats avec l'historique des invites. Pour tester différents modèles et différentes configurations de modèles, exécutez le workflow avec votre invite initiale, puis sélectionnez Affiner et tester dans Prompt Builder pour ouvrir la fenêtre Prompt Builder.

Important

Prompt Builder a besoin de données connectées à l'ancrage d'entrée D.

Onglet Espace de travail d'invite

Utilisez l'onglet Espace de travail d'invite pour saisir vos invites et mettre à jour les configurations de modèle :

  1. Utilisez la liste déroulante Sélectionner un modèle pour sélectionner un modèle disponible auprès de votre fournisseur LLM.

  2. Saisissez le nombre d'enregistrements à tester. Si vous disposez d'un grand jeu de données, utilisez ce paramètre pour limiter le nombre d'enregistrements testés avec votre invite.

  3. Configurez les paramètres du modèle pour la température, les jetons de sortie maximum et TopP. Reportez-vous à la section Paramètres de configuration avancés du modèle pour obtenir la description des paramètres.

  4. Saisissez ou mettez à jour votre invite dans le champ de texte Modèle d'invite.

    Astuce

    Pour vous aider à créer une invite prête à l'emploi, sélectionnez Générer une invite pour moi, puis décrivez votre tâche. Pour utiliser cette fonctionnalité, votre compte Alteryx One doit avoir accès à Alteryx Copilot.

  5. Sélectionnez Tester et exécuter pour afficher les réponses d'échantillon pour chaque ligne.

  6. Si vous êtes satisfait des réponses de la nouvelle invite, sélectionnez Save Prompt to Canvas pour mettre à jour l'outil Invite avec la nouvelle invite et la configuration du modèle.

Onglet Historique

Utilisez l'onglet Historique pour afficher vos invites passées, les paramètres du modèle et une réponse d'échantillon.

Pour chaque invite passée, vous pouvez…

  • Ajouter au canevas : mettez à jour l'outil Invite avec l'invite sélectionnée et les paramètres de modèle associés.

  • Modifier l'invite : revenez à l'onglet Configuration avec l'invite sélectionnée et les paramètres de modèle associés. Sélectionnez le menu à trois points à côté de Ajouter au canevas pour trouver cette option.

  • Télécharger les résultats : enregistrez un fichier CSV contenant les paramètres d'invite et de modèle pour la ligne actuelle dans l'onglet Historique.

Avertissement

Assurez-vous d'enregistrer votre invite avant de quitter la fenêtre Prompt Builder. Vous perdez l'historique de vos invites lorsque vous sélectionnez Fermer

Traitement des erreurs

Lorsqu'une erreur se produit, choisissez votre option de gestion des erreurs dans la liste déroulante En cas d'erreur :

  • Erreur - Arrêter le traitement des enregistrements : émettre une erreur dans la fenêtre de résultats et arrêter le traitement des enregistrements.

  • Avertissement - Poursuivre le traitement des enregistrements : émettre un avertissement dans la fenêtre de résultats, mais continuer le traitement des enregistrements.

  • Ignorer - Continuer les enregistrements de traitement : ignorer les colonnes qui diffèrent et continuer le traitement des enregistrements.

Paramètres de configuration avancés du modèle

Utilisez la section Configuration avancée du modèle pour configurer les paramètres du modèle :

  • Température : contrôle le caractère aléatoire de la sortie du modèle sous la forme d'un nombre compris entre 0 et 2. La valeur par défaut est 1.

    • Des valeurs plus faibles fournissent des réponses plus fiables et cohérentes.

    • Des valeurs plus élevées fournissent des réponses plus créatives et aléatoires, mais peuvent également devenir illogiques.

  • Max Output Tokens : nombre maximal de jetons que le LLM peut inclure dans une réponse. Chaque jeton correspond à environ 3/4 d'un mot. Les jetons sont des unités d'entrée et de sortie de base dans un LLM. Il s'agit de blocs de texte qui peuvent être des mots, des ensembles de caractères ou des combinaisons de mots et de ponctuation. Reportez-vous à votre fournisseur LLM et à votre modèle spécifique pour connaître le nombre maximal de jetons de sortie disponibles.

  • TopP : contrôle les jetons de sortie des échantillons de modèle et les plages de 0 à 1. Le modèle sélectionne les jetons les plus probables aux moins probables jusqu'à ce que la somme de leurs probabilités soit égale à la valeur TopP. Par exemple, si la valeur TopP est de 0,8 et que vous avez 3 jetons avec des probabilités de 0,5, 0,3 et 0,2, le modèle sélectionne uniquement les jetons avec les probabilités de 0,5 et 0,3 (somme de 0,8). Des valeurs plus faibles produisent des réponses plus cohérentes, tandis que des valeurs plus élevées produisent des réponses plus aléatoires.

Sortie

L'outil génère 2 colonnes de données de chaîne.

  • Colonne Invite LLM : contient votre invite.

  • Colonne Réponse LLM : contient la réponse de votre fournisseur LLM et du modèle.